First-year students from Temasek Polytechnic's Diploma in Aviation Management & Services (AMS) go through a practical flying module at Johor's Nusajaya Flight Park as part of their course.
After theoretical lessons, they then work with a Boeing 737 flight simulator which is able to simulate landing and take off procedures at a virtual Changi Airport. Finally, the students will actually fly the Jabiru J160 aircraft.
AMS lecturer, Mr Cyrano Latiff, an ex-pilot with Singapore Airlines, said that being a pilot requires discipline, accuracy and attention to details.
Another AMS lectuer, Mr Abbas Ismail, who is a former aviation security & operations specialist with the CAAS, added that Temasek Engineering School incorporates the flying experience momdule so as to give AMS students a realistic taste of the aviation world. It also benefits those who wisht to become a pilot in future.
